Verse 11. — But stretch forth your hand a little, and touch all that he possesses, unless he bless you to your face. 45. He explored His divinity by temptations. — For Him whom, in the time of tranquility, he had believed to be guarded by the grace of God, he supposed to be able to sin through suffering. As if he openly said: A man questioned by afflictions is recognized also as a sinner, who in miracles is thought to be God. The Lord therefore said to Satan:
